The earned income tax credit is available to claim for the 2019, 2020 tax season. The IRS estimates that about 15% of eligible individuals do not claim this tax credit. How Does the Earned Income Credit Work? The EIC provides support for low and moderate-income working parents (with qualifying children) in the form of tax credits. Earned Income Tax Credit Income Limits. The earned income tax credit is only available if your income doesn’t exceed certain limits, some of which are based on your filing status and the number of qualifying children you claim. The Earned Income Tax Credit - EITC or EIC - , is a refundable tax credit aimed at helping families with low to moderate earned income. During 2019 25 million taxpayers received about $63 billing in Earned Income Credit. The Earned Income Tax Credit (EITC) and Child Tax Credit (CTC) are successful federal tax credits for low- and moderate-income working people that encourage work, help offset the cost of raising children, and lift millions of people out of poverty. Income from these credits leads to benefits at virtually every stage of life.
